Summary

Knowledge sharing in virtual communities encompasses the practices by which individuals exchange information, expertise and resources through online platforms. These communities range from open discussion forums and professional networks to specialised brand and health-related groups. Central to their operation are facilitation mechanisms—such as moderation, reputation systems and incentive structures—that foster trust, encourage participation and reduce barriers to contribution. Community dynamics often reflect a small core of highly active contributors supported by a larger contingent of occasional participants and many passive observers.

The global significance of virtual knowledge communities has grown with advances in digital connectivity and collaborative tools. They support innovation by enabling rapid dissemination of best practices, peer-to-peer learning and collective problem solving across geographical boundaries. Practical applications appear in areas as diverse as medical advice exchanges, software development repositories and brand co-creation initiatives. Interdisciplinary research underscores the interplay between social capital, technology acceptance and platform design in shaping sustainable engagement and value co-creation.

Technical terms

Virtual community: A digitally mediated network of individuals who interact repeatedly around shared interests or goals.

Resource mobilization theory: An analytical framework that explains how social groups organise and deploy material, human and informational resources to achieve collective objectives.

Expectation confirmation theory: A model describing how users’ satisfaction and continued use of a system depend on the degree to which perceived performance aligns with prior expectations.

Information system success model: A multi-dimensional framework evaluating system quality, information quality, service quality, user satisfaction and net benefits to determine overall effectiveness.

Sense of virtual community: The feeling of belonging, mutual influence and shared emotional connection experienced by members of an online group.
